USS Forrest Royal (DD-872), named
for Rear Admiral Forrest Beton Royal USN (1893–1945)
CLASS - GEARING As Built.
Displacement 3460 Tons (Full), Dimensions, 390' 6"(oa) x 40' 10" x 14' 4"
(Max)
Armament 6 x 5"/38AA (3x2), 12 x 40mm AA, 11 x 20mm AA, 10 x 21" tt.(2x5).
Machinery, 60,000 SHP; General Electric Geared Turbines, 2 screws
Speed, 36.8 Knots, Range 4500 NM@ 20 Knots, Crew 336.
Operational and Building Data
Laid down by Bethlehem Steel, Staten Island NY June 8 1945.
Launched January 17 1946 and commissioned June 29 1946
by Miss Katherine K. Royal, the daughter of Admiral Royal.
Decommissioned on 27 March, 1971
She was pier side in Mayport and her colors were hauled down at 1030.
The last watch stander, OOD, was Ens. Peter G. Roberts.
March 27 1971, transferred to the
government of Turkey for $153,000.
Renamed Adatepe.
Scrapped in 1993.

This was the only ships patch I ever knew and I was Aboard from 62 to 68. The patch and Ships Plaque was given to the Blue Ribbon Bluejacket of the quarter along with a letter from the Captain to recognize you as the Blue Jacket. The Captain during this period was William Chattelton. Hope this adds a little more info to the history of the ship. |
